What companies run services between Johnstone, Scotland and Hillhead, Glasgow City, Scotland?

There is no direct connection from Johnstone to Hillhead. However, you can take the train to Glasgow Central, walk to Bothwell Street, then take the line 4 bus to University Union. Alternatively, you can take a bus from St Margarets Nursery School to Hillhead SPT Subway Station via Percy Street and Cessnock SPT Subway Station in around 1h 6m.
